San Jose Lawmakers Agree To Immediately Enact New Tenant Protections

SAN JOSE (CBS SF) — There was a major victory for San Jose renters Tuesday.

The San Jose City Council agreed to immediately enact tenant protections that have been the subject of recent rallies.

The new rules restrict a landlord’s ability to evict people without cause.

Among the “acceptable reasons” are nonpayment of rent, property damage, or criminal activity.

The new rules will protect nearly half a million residents.

The urgency ordinance was approved, allowing protections to take effect immediately.

The vote was 8-3, including Mayor Sam Liccardo.
